Over 800 dead and missing in central Med so far this year

Almost 5 dead a day in 2024 say UNHCR-IOM-UNICEF

Redazione Ansa

(ANSA) - ROME, JUN 17 - If the data of the latest two shipwrecks Monday are confirmed, in 2024 "the number of dead and missing in the central Mediterranean would rise to over 800, an average of almost 5 dead and missing per day since the beginning of the year", said UNHCR, the UN Refugee Agency, the IOM - International Organisation for Migration and UNICEF - United Nations Children's Fund.
    Over 50 migrants are missing after a shipwreck 100 miles off the Calabrian coast while 10 migrants were found dead in the flooded lower deck of another boat in the central Med Monday.
    The organizations expressed "deep sorrow for the dozens of victims of two new incidents in the Mediterranean". (ANSA).
